When discussing stress leave with your doctor in the UK, it’s essential to be honest about your feelings and symptoms. Here’s a guide on what you could say:
- Doctor, I’ve been feeling overwhelmed and exhausted lately, and I believe it’s affecting my ability to work effectively.
- I’ve been experiencing persistent feelings of stress and anxiety that I can’t seem to shake off, despite my best efforts.
- The pressure and demands of my job have become increasingly difficult to manage, and I’m worried about my mental and emotional well-being.
- I’ve noticed changes in my sleep patterns, appetite, and mood, which I believe are related to the stress I’m under.
- I’m finding it challenging to concentrate and focus on tasks, which is impacting my productivity and performance at work.
- I’ve been experiencing physical symptoms such as headaches, muscle tension, and fatigue, which I believe are stress-related.
- I’ve tried implementing self-care strategies and seeking support, but I’m still struggling to cope with the demands of work and daily life.
